Definitions

  • This invention relates to dental hygiene, and more particularly it relates to a method of cleaning teeth.
  • tooth enamel may be remineralised by sequential application to the teeth of a cationic and an anionic component which react below the tooth surface to form an insoluble salt.
  • the cationic component are ions derived from barium, lanthanum, manganese, lead, tin, zinc, indium, zirconium, iron, titanium, vanadium and cadmium (UK Patent Specification No. 1,452,125, equivalent to French Patent No. 2,202,697).
  • French Patent No. 997,488 states that caries can be prevented by using an oxidising solution containing a metallic catalyst derived from iron, copper, manganese, zinc, silver or one of the 14 rare earth elements. This patent contains no Examples.
  • deposits such as dental plaque may be removed from the surface of teeth, or may be prevented from adhering thereto, by application of the lanthanum cation.
  • a method of cleaning plaque and/or stains from human teeth by applying thereto, as the sole oral hygiene agent, a non-oxidising aqueous composition which consists essentially of the unbound cation of the element lanthanum in the form of a water-soluble salt, said composition being free from any ingredients which precipitate the cation as a water-insoluble salt.
  • the method of the invention is particularly useful for cleaning teeth in human beings.
  • the efficient cleaning of teeth is, of course, of immense cosmetic value.
  • One of the substances routinely found on the surface of teeth is bacterial plaque and the method of this invention is particularly useful in removing plaque from teeth or in preventing its adhering thereto.
  • the method of the invention is also useful in removing various types of stain from teeth, for example the stain produced by smoking tobacco.
  • bacterial plaque is generally regarded as a dominant etiological factor in caries and periodontal disease and removal of plaque from teeth or prevention of its accumulation is known to have a beneficial effect in those conditions.
  • the cation is in the form of a water-soluble salt.
  • water soluble salts are the chloride, bromide, iodide, nitrate, acetate or sulphate.
  • the cation may also be used in the form of a salt with an antibacterial anion.
  • the preferred compound for use in the method of the invention is lanthanum chloride, LaCl 3 .
  • the amount of cation used in the method of the invention may vary from 0.01 m.moles to 1 m.moles of cation and preferably from 0.1 m.moles to 0.5 m.moles of cation, and it may be applied from once a week to 1 to 10 times per day.
  • a preferred regime is three times per day, after meals, or failing this, twice per day, night and morning.
  • the method of the invention achieves a satisfactory result simply by application of the cation to the teeth, for example in the form of a simple aqueous solution.
  • an improved degree of cleansing can be achieved if the method of the invention is combined with one or more of the normal mechanical methods of cleaning teeth, for example if combined with the use of a toothbrush, toothpick, dental floss, dental probe or rotary dental brush.
  • a particularly preferred adjunct to the method of the invention is the use of a toothbrush.
  • the cation for use in the method of the invention may be presented in the form of a composition such as a simple aqueous solution or suspension or in the form of a more sophisticated composition such as a mouthwash, toothpaste, prophylaxis paste, toothpowder, pastille, chewing gum or oral spray, or it may be incorporated into a beverage, nutritional substance or confection. It may also be incorporated into the public water supply.

  • compositions described above are those which are well known to those skilled in this art. They may incorporate any of the ingredients normally used in such compositions, with the addition of the cation in the form of a salt.
  • a mouthwash or oral spray the cation is incorporated at the desired user concentration.
  • a toothpaste, prophylactic paste, toothpowder, lozenge or chewing gum it may be necessary, depending on the nature of the ingredients in the composition, to increase the concentration of the cation to above the level of the desired user concentration, for example by up to five times the desired user concentration, in order to allow for incomplete availability of the cation in use as a result of specific binding of the cation to one or more of the ingredients.
  • these formulations it is preferable to use ingredients which avoid precipitation of the cation in the form of an insoluble salt.
  • a typical mouthwash has an aqueous base and generally incorporates a thickener and a flavour.
  • a gel has an aqueous base and generally incorporates a gelling agent, a surfactant, a flavour and a preservative.
  • a toothpaste has an aqueous base and generally contains an abrasive, a binder, a thickener, a surfactant, a humectant, a flavouring agent and a sweetening agent.
  • a non-oxidising aqueous composition which consists essentially of the unbound cation of the element lanthanum in the form of a water soluble salt, said composition being free from any ingredients which precipitate the cation as a water insoluble salt, and being a mouthwash, oral spray, toothpaste or dental gel.
  • a preferred water soluble salt is lanthanum chloride.

Claims (4)

1. Procédé pour enlever la plaque et/ou taches de dents humaines par application aux dents, comme unique agent d'hygiène buccale, d'une composition aqueuse non oxydante qui est essentiellement formée du cation non lié du lanthane élémentaire sous la forme d'une sel hydrosoluble ladite composition étant dépourvue de tous ingrédients qui précipitent le cation sous la forme d'un sel insoluble dans l'eau.
2. Procédé suivant la revendication 1, dans lequel le cation lanthane est présent sous la forme du chlorure.
3. Une composition aqueuse non oxydante qui comprend essentiellement le cation non lié du lanthane élémentaire sous la forme d'un sel soluble dans l'eau, ladite composition étant dépourvue de tous ingrédients qui précipitent le cation sous la forme d'un sel insoluble dans l'eau et étant sous la forme d'un bain de bouche, d'une composition pulvérisante orale, d'une pâte dentaire ou d'un gel dentaire.
4. Composition suivant la revendication 3, dans laquelle le cation lanthane est présent sous la forme du chlorure.
